The 2022-2023 school year will mark my 17th year in education. I have served many communities in many different capacities. Some roles include: first grade teacher, fourth grade teacher, middle school teacher, Curriculum Specialist, Athletic Director, DesignThinking Specialist, Dean of Students, Teachers Union President, and most recently as Principal in the Woodside School District. Teaching holds a very special place in my heart, but it is in my position as a school leader where I have been most fulfilled in my life’s work. The role of principal provides me the chance to work collaboratively with teachers on a daily basis, while also remaining connected to the students, and their families.
